Note
Reprint of 1929-32 ed., published by Walpole Society, Topsfield, Mass.
Contents: Pt. I. 1721-1785. Painters and miniaturists -- Engravers and engravings -- Silversmiths -- Pewterers -- Pottery and porcelain -- Glass ware -- Cabinet makers -- Clock and watch makers -- Wall paper -- Buildings and construction -- House painting and glazing -- Sign painting -- Stone cutters -- Pt. II. 1786-1800. As for volume one plus: Stone carving -- Composition ornaments -- Stucco work -- Arts and manufacturers.
M 74.8 A 5255, A 5256
A compilation of advertisements from eighteenth-century newspapers relating to the arts and crafts in Philadelphia, Maryland, and South Carolina, grouped by trade. Includes painters and miniaturists, engravers, silversmiths, pewterers, potters, glass makers, cabinet makers, clock and watch makers, builders and architects, house and sign painters, and stone cutters.
